Carquest Auto Parts 5521

From Bluepages, the global historical directory
Jump to navigation Jump to search
Carquest Auto Parts #5521
Map
Store number5521
Address104 North Cedar Avenue
CityDemopolis, Alabama
Coordinates32°30′59″N 87°50′05″W / 32.51650°N 87.83484°W / 32.51650; -87.83484Coordinates: 32°30′59″N 87°50′05″W / 32.51650°N 87.83484°W / 32.51650; -87.83484

Carquest Auto Parts #5521, also known as Demopolis Auto Parts, is a Carquest Auto Parts store located at 104 North Cedar Avenue in Demopolis, Alabama.[1]

References[edit | edit source]